After a 10 day rest following last weekend's home league fixture postponement, City are back in FA Vase action this weekend with a trip to Wolverhampton Casuals for a Saturday, 3pm kick-off.
City overcame Sleaford Town 2-0 in the last round, and are on a run of nine wins in a row in all competitions. Cup competitions have seen City continue to field strong sides so far this season despite the focus on the league, with boss Cornes looking for success on all fronts.
Our hosts for Saturday's fixture, meanwhile, overcame Whittlesea Athletic 3-1 in the last round to make it to this stage of the competition. It's been over two weeks since Casuals' last fixture, where they fell to a 4-3 Cup defeat to our previous Vase opponents, AFC Bridgnorth. Wolverhampton are currently 15th in the Midland Football League Premier Division table.
City and Wolverhampton Casuals of course both played in the Midland Football League last season before City's switch across to the Hellenic League. Worcester finished the season one place and four points above Casuals in 17th position, but lost both league fixtures by the same scoreline, 2-1. Some possible extra motivation there for the side sitting top of the Hellenic League at present.
In stark contrast to last season, City are bang in form all over the pitch. Liam Lockett and Kyle Belmonte each bagged a brace in last Wednesday's 5-1 victory over Hereford Lads Club, taking their own goal tallies to 16 and 13 respectively for the season in all competitions. This week goalkeeper Haydn Whitcombe was named as City's Player of the Month for October after a string of confident displays, including Vase penalty heroics last time out against Sleaford. Other players nominated included Logan Stoddart and Elliott Keightley, emphasising the strength across the squad at Cornes' disposal currently.
City scored 20 goals in 6 games in the month of October, with a further 5 in last week's victory over Lads Club to start off November. Fans making the short trip to Wolverhampton on Saturday will be hoping that trend continues.
